Jackson can go go go all day long. He runs back and forth (between 18mph-20mph) in sprints for 30 mins straight, LOL. He also has walked up to 6 miles, but could probably do more. He also swims all summer long, about 4-5 days a week.

As far as jogging, I'd be careful with a young pup when it comes to "forced" running (i.e. he's not in a yard by himself, running freely and by choice, etc) vs. jogging with a leash. He's still growing, so you don't want to hurt his growing joints.

Know your dogs limits, caution with certain weather, give water when necessary, etc. Otherwise, I wouldn't really "limit" exercise per say, especially if he wants to keep going. It's good to start them young as a pup. Obviously, you couldn't have a 5 year old dog who's never been exercised in his life and take him for a 5 mile jog, lol, so you'd have to build up to it. But with a pup, you are starting fresh.
